Understanding Anxiety Through Your Natal Chart

Your natal chart, a snapshot of the heavens at the precise moment of your birth, is a deeply personal cosmic signature. It reveals not only your inherent strengths and challenges but also the planetary placements and aspects that might predispose you to certain emotional patterns, including anxiety.

The Moon: Our Emotional Compass

The Moon, ruler of our emotions, subconscious, and inner world, is perhaps the most crucial celestial body when examining anxiety. Its sign, house, and aspects in your chart can reveal how you process feelings, what triggers your emotional distress, and your innate coping mechanisms.

  • Moon in Fire Signs (Aries, Leo, Sagittarius): While often associated with passion and enthusiasm, a Moon in a fire sign can manifest anxiety as restlessness, impatience, and a tendency to overthink or worry about future endeavors. The remedy here lies in channeling this fiery energy constructively.
  • Moon in Earth Signs (Taurus, Virgo, Capricorn): An Earth Moon offers stability, but anxiety can arise from perfectionism, excessive worry about security, or a fear of not meeting expectations. These individuals may need to learn to release control and embrace imperfection.
  • Moon in Air Signs (Gemini, Libra, Aquarius): Air Moons are intellectual and communicative, but anxiety can manifest as racing thoughts, over-analysis, and a constant need for mental stimulation, leading to mental fatigue. The key is to find ways to quiet the mental chatter.
  • Moon in Water Signs (Cancer, Scorpio, Pisces): Water Moons are highly sensitive and empathetic, making them prone to absorbing the emotions of others and experiencing anxiety stemming from deep-seated fears or a feeling of being overwhelmed. Learning emotional boundaries is paramount.

Mercury: The Messenger of Thought

Mercury governs our communication, thought processes, and nervous system. Its placement can indicate how we think, process information, and how susceptible we are to mental stress.

  • Challenging Mercury Aspects: Squares or oppositions involving Mercury, especially with Saturn (restriction, fear), Mars (aggression, irritability), or Neptune (confusion, delusion), can indicate a predisposition to anxious thought patterns, worry, or difficulty in verbalizing feelings, which can fuel anxiety.
  • Mercury in Challenging Houses: Mercury in the 12th House (subconscious, hidden fears) or the 8th House (transformation, shared resources, deep psychological issues) can also point to underlying anxieties that are not always immediately apparent.

Saturn: The Great Teacher of Limitations

Saturn, the planet of discipline, responsibility, and limitations, often plays a significant role in anxiety. Its influence can manifest as a deep-seated sense of inadequacy, fear of failure, or a feeling of being burdened by responsibilities.

  • Saturn's Aspects to the Moon or Sun: When Saturn forms challenging aspects (squares, oppositions, conjunctions) to your Sun or Moon, it can create a sense of inner critic, self-doubt, and a tendency towards pessimism, all of which can contribute to anxiety.
  • Saturn in the 1st House (Self) or 10th House (Career/Public Image): Saturn in these houses can lead to anxieties surrounding self-worth, public perception, and the pressure to achieve, often manifesting as a fear of not being "good enough."

Chiron: The Wounded Healer

Chiron, the "wounded healer," represents our deepest wounds and how we learn to heal ourselves and others. Its placement can highlight areas where we experience significant pain, which can often manifest as anxiety or insecurity.

  • Chiron Aspects to Personal Planets: Chiron forming difficult aspects to the Moon, Mercury, or Venus can indicate emotional wounds that contribute to anxiety, particularly in areas of self-esteem, communication, or relationships.

Astrological Remedies for Anxiety

Once we identify the celestial signatures contributing to anxiety, we can employ specific astrological remedies to harmonize these energies and promote inner peace. These are not mere superficial fixes but rather profound ways to work with the cosmic influences, rather than against them.

Harnessing Planetary Energies Through Rituals and Practices

Each planet has specific correspondences that can be used to balance its energies.

  • For Moon-related Anxiety:
    • Lunar Baths: On nights of the waxing or full moon, immerse yourself in a bath infused with calming herbs like lavender, chamomile, or rose petals. Visualize the moonlight washing away your worries.
    • Journaling: Dedicate time to journaling your emotions, especially during moon phases. This helps to externalize and process feelings, particularly beneficial for Moon in air or water signs.
    • Nurturing Self-Care: For Earth Moons, focus on grounding activities like walking in nature, mindful eating, and creating a serene home environment. For Water Moons, practice emotional boundary setting and gentle self-compassion.
  • For Mercury-related Anxiety:
    • Mindful Communication: Practice conscious breathing before speaking or writing. For Mercury in Gemini or Virgo, engage in creative writing or poetry as a release.
    • Digital Detox: Schedule periods of time away from screens and constant information flow, especially if your Mercury is in an air sign or heavily aspected by Neptune, to reduce mental overload.
    • Meditation for Mental Clarity: Focus on guided meditations that quiet the mind and bring focus to the present moment. This is particularly helpful for those with an overactive Mercury.
  • For Saturn-related Anxiety:
    • Structured Routine: Create a balanced daily routine that incorporates both work and rest. This provides a sense of control and predictability, which Saturn appreciates.
    • Confronting Fears: Identify a specific fear that Saturn in your chart might be amplifying and take small, manageable steps to confront it. This builds resilience and challenges Saturn's restrictive influence.
    • Seeking Mentorship: Connect with a wise, experienced individual who can offer guidance and support, mirroring Saturn’s role as a teacher.
  • For Chiron-related Anxiety:
    • Creative Expression: Channel your anxieties into art, music, or writing. This transforms the pain into something beautiful and healing.
    • Self-Compassion Practices: Treat yourself with the same kindness and understanding you would offer a dear friend who is struggling.
    • Spiritual Exploration: Engage in practices that connect you to something larger than yourself, helping to reframe your "wound" as a path to deeper understanding and empathy.

Case Study: Navigating Gemini Moon Anxiety

Consider Sarah, a Gemini Moon with Mercury in Pisces, squaring Saturn in Sagittarius. Her birth chart revealed a mind that was constantly buzzing with thoughts, often jumping from one worry to another (Gemini Moon). Her Mercury in Pisces made her highly intuitive but also prone to absorbing external anxieties and a tendency to get lost in overthinking, a common trait when Mercury is in Pisces, especially when afflicted. The square from Saturn in Sagittarius amplified her fears of not being knowledgeable enough or not finding her true path, leading to a pervasive sense of restlessness and self-doubt.

Sarah found that traditional advice like "just relax" was unhelpful. Her astrological reading provided a framework. We focused on grounding her Gemini Moon's scattered energy. She started a daily practice of mindful walking, focusing on sensory details, which helped anchor her racing thoughts. To address her Mercury in Pisces, she began a creative journaling practice, allowing her to explore her anxieties without judgment, and used amethyst to bring clarity to her Piscean intuition. The Saturn square was reframed not as a limitation, but as a call to structure her learning. She enrolled in a structured online course that aligned with her interests, channeling her Sagittarian desire for knowledge into a tangible pursuit.

By the time of our follow-up in early July 2025, Sarah reported a significant reduction in her anxiety. She still experienced moments of worry, but she now had a toolkit of astrologically-aligned practices that empowered her to manage them effectively. She learned that her anxious mind wasn't a flaw, but a part of her unique cosmic signature that, with understanding and conscious effort, could be transformed.
